•The Registered Nurse I/RN I assumes principle responsibility for the total nursing care, assessment, planning, implementation, and evaluation of all Emergency Department patients.
•Additionally, the Registered Nurse I/ RN I initiates patient teaching and educates the family or significant other to attain optimal health.
•The Registered Nurse I/ RN I uses effective verbal and written skills to communicate with people on all levels and maintains positive working relationships with patients, families, co-workers, and physicians.
•The Registered Nurse I/ RN I continues in a mentor relationship with a designated RN, and works toward independent practice and growth educationally in the Emergency Department.

Tenet Healthcare Corporation (NYSE: THC) is a diversified healthcare services company headquartered in Dallas. Our care delivery network includes United Surgical Partners International, the largest ambulatory platform in the country, which operates ambulatory surgery centers and surgical hospitals. We also operate a national portfolio of acute care and specialty hospitals, other outpatient facilities, a network of leading employed physicians and a global business center in Manila, Philippines. Our Conifer Health Solutions subsidiary provides revenue cycle management and value-based care services to hospitals, health systems, physician practices, employers, and other clients.
